Heat Transfer and Advances in Thermal & Fluid Sciences - Lubrication and Vehicle Systems<br />

Session Code: PFL214<br />

Room O2-43<br />

This session focuses on fundamental numerical (1D and 3D CFD) and experimental research in the areas of heat and mass transfer and fluid flow<br />

that impacts engine and vehicle performance and design. Subject areas include convection, conduction, radiation, porous media, phase change<br />

including boiling, condensation, melting and freezing. Application areas include, combustion, emissions, cooling, lubrication, exhaust, intake, fuel<br />

delivery, external air flow, under hood and under body.<br />
